Winner: Not for Profit Initiative of the Year, in partnership with Hospice UK
In partnership with Hospice UK, this initiative has delivered a transformative impact through data skills development. Funded by over £1.17 million in gifted Apprenticeship Levy, we’ve provided fully funded training to 94 hospice professionals across 64 hospices, equipping frontline staff to lead with data and deliver more sustainable, person-centred care.
Significantly, 87% of participants are women, advancing gender representation in data and technology roles across the charity sector.
At Corndel, we’ve facilitated £6 million+ in Levy gifting, supporting UK charities to access world-class, business-critical skills training. This award recognises the power of collaboration to create a lasting impact.
